Leadership is a term that has been defined many different ways. Leadership can be both good and bad. Some believe that leaders are born while others believe that it can be learned. Organizations need and depend on good leaders in order to be successful. Leaders carry out the mission of the organization while developing their followers in the process.
There are several leadership styles and what works for one company will not always work for the next company. Leaders are often times confused with managers. Every organization looks for leaders with traits that are beneficial to their company. Leaders have varying behaviors and attitudes that will either make them effective or ineffective. Every leader has the potential to be greater that what they already are. Leaders must identify where they are and where they want to be and then take the steps necessary to close the gap between the two.
Research on Leadership

Traits Leadership can be defined as the ability to inspire confidence and support among the people who are needed to achieve organizational goals (DuBrin, 2013). Leaders are responsible for making decisions, sometimes under pressure. Leaders also have to deal with the many personality types of their followers. Good leaders are those that can make strategic decisions under pressure and inspire others.
